About Our Client

Our client is a boutique advisory firm that works at the intersection of economics, public policy and strategy. The firm partners with Commonwealth and State Government departments, regulators, industry bodies, not-for-profit organisations and private sector clients to solve complex policy and economic challenges.

With a reputation for delivering high-quality, evidence-based advice, the firm provides clients with practical solutions across economic analysis, policy development, program design, regulatory reform and strategic advisory. Due to continued growth, they are seeking an Economist & Policy Development Management Consultant to join their team.

Job Description

  • Economic Analysis

    • Conduct economic modelling and quantitative analysis to inform policy decisions
    • Prepare cost-benefit analyses and economic impact assessments
    • Analyse labour markets, productivity, industry performance and macroeconomic trends
    • Develop forecasting models and scenario analysis
    • Interpret large datasets and generate evidence-based insights

    Policy Development

    • Research emerging policy issues and international best practice
    • Develop policy options supported by economic evidence
    • Draft discussion papers, cabinet submissions, briefing notes and ministerial advice
    • Support regulatory reform and legislative reviews
    • Design policy frameworks that are practical, implementable and measurable

    Strategy & Advisory

    • Assist clients with organisational strategy and public sector transformation
    • Support program design, implementation planning and governance reviews
    • Develop business cases and investment proposals
    • Facilitate workshops and stakeholder consultations
    • Present findings and recommendations to senior executives

    Stakeholder Engagement

    • Build relationships with government agencies, regulators and industry groups
    • Consult with subject matter experts and client stakeholders
    • Manage project workstreams and deliverables
    • Collaborate across multidisciplinary consulting teams

The Successful Applicant

  • Bachelor's degree in Economics, Public Policy, Commerce, Finance or a related discipline
  • Honours or postgraduate qualifications (highly regarded)
  • 2-8 years' experience in economics, public policy or management consulting
  • Experience undertaking economic analysis and policy research
  • Strong understanding of Australian public policy and government processes
  • Experience preparing high-quality written reports and client deliverables
